1. A method of testing an analyte collected at a test site remote from a testing laboratory to determine whether the analyte contains one or more selected substances, comprising:

  • testing a portion of an analyte sample with at least one on-site screening test;

    entering data onto a provided form comprising form identification and written data including on-site screening results and analyte sample identification;

    sending electronically an image of the form from the remote test site to a central data location;

    receiving electronically the image of the form at the central data location and automatically recognizing and storing the data contained thereon;

    sending one or more of at least one sealed containers containing the analyte to the testing laboratory if the on-site screening test provided a non-negative result;

    testing analyte from the sent container at the testing laboratory to determine whether the analyte contains one or more selected substances;

    storing results of the test with the stored data; and

    reporting the stored data.
